0EA10E8F8E301EE491FF283718A648DD Sayfa Gizleme Makrosu - Excel VBA | Temel Excel

Sayfa Gizleme Makrosu - Excel VBA

Excel VBA ile sayfa gizleme makrosu nasıl yazılır? Bu makro ile sayfanızı kolayca gizleyebilir ve tekrar görünür hale getirebilirsiniz.
Sayfa Gizleme Makrosu - Excel VBA Sayfa Gizleme Makrosu - Excel VBA

Sayfa Gizleme Makrosu - Excel

Excel VBA ile çalışma sayfası gizleme makrosu, belirli bir sayfanın kullanıcıya görünmemesini sağlamak için kullanılır. Bu yazıda, VBA kullanarak nasıl sayfa gizleyebileceğinizi öğreneceksiniz.

1. Sayfa Gizleme Makrosu Nedir?

Sayfa gizleme makrosu, genellikle verilerinizi korumak, kullanıcıların belirli sayfalara erişimini engellemek ya da verileri geçici olarak gizlemek amacıyla kullanılır. Excel VBA ile bu işlemi otomatikleştirebilirsiniz, böylece sayfalarınızı hızlıca gizleyebilir ve geri getirebilirsiniz.

2. VBA İle Sayfa Gizleme Makrosu Nasıl Yazılır?

Kodu yazmak için öncelikli olarak üst menüden geliştirici sekmesinin aktif olduğundan emin olunuz. Eğer değilse, İlk olarak, Excel’de Geliştirici sekmesini etkinleştirmek için "Dosya" > "Seçenekler" > "Şeridi Özelleştir" menüsünden "Geliştirici"yi işaretleyin. Detaylı bilgi için linke tıklayabilirsiniz. Ardından, "Geliştirici" sekmesinden "Visual Basic" butonuna tıklayarak VBA Düzenleyicisini açabilir ve "Ekle" > "Modül" ile yeni bir modül ekleyebilirsiniz. Daha fazla bilgi için linke tıklayabilirsiniz.

Bu adımlar tamamlandıktan sonra, açtığınız modülde; Excel VBA ile sayfa gizleme işlemi, aşağıdaki VBA kodu ile gerçekleştirilebilir:

Sayfa Gizleme Makrosu
Sub SayfaGizle()
    ' Sayfa Gizleme İşlemi
    Dim GizlenecekSayfa As Worksheet
    Set GizlenecekSayfa = ThisWorkbook.Sheets("Sayfa2") ' Gizlenecek sayfanın adı
    GizlenecekSayfa.Visible = xlSheetHidden ' Sayfayı gizle
End Sub

3. Kodun Parametreleri ve Açıklaması

  • GizlenecekSayfa: Gizlenecek olan sayfayı belirtir.

Kodun Açıklaması

  • Makronun Başlangıcı: Sub SayfaGizle() komutu ile makro başlatılır.
  • Gizlenecek Sayfayı Belirleme: Set GizlenecekSayfa = ThisWorkbook.Sheets("Sayfa2") komutuyla gizlenecek sayfa seçilir. Sayfa adını doğru girdiğinizden emin olun.
  • Sayfayı Gizleme: GizlenecekSayfa.Visible = xlSheetHidden komutuyla belirtilen sayfa gizlenir. Gizli sayfa, kullanıcı tarafından görünmez hale gelir.

4. Dikkat Edilmesi Gerekenler

Uyarı: Sayfa gizleme işlemi geri alınamaz. Gizlenen sayfa, yalnızca makro ile tekrar görünür hale getirilebilir. Ayrıca, gizlenen sayfa yalnızca kullanıcılar için görünmez olur, ancak bu sayfa yine de çalışmaya devam eder.

5. Ekstra İpucu

İpucu: Eğer gizlediğiniz sayfayı tekrar görünür yapmak isterseniz, şu VBA kodunu kullanabilirsiniz: GizlenecekSayfa.Visible = xlSheetVisible Detaylı bilgi için linke tıklayınız.

Sayfa Gizleme Makrosu - Sonuç

Excel VBA ile sayfa gizleme makrosu, belirli bir sayfanın kullanıcıdan gizlenmesini sağlamak için kullanışlıdır. Bu makro ile sayfalarınızı gizleyerek yalnızca belirli bilgilere erişim sağlayabilir ve verilerinizi düzenli tutabilirsiniz. Aynı zamanda, gizli sayfaları tekrar görünür hale getirme işlemi de kolayca yapılabilir.

Alakalı Makaleler

Yorumlar

Ad

Blender,1,Excel,6,Excel Business,1,Excel Formülleri,29,Excel Hataları,1,Excel İki Sayı Arasındaki Değerleri Sayma,1,Excel İki Tarih Arasında Kalan Hücrelerin Sayısı,1,EXCEL KAÇINCI FONKSİYONU,1,EXCEL TEMEL KOMUTLAR,1,Excel VBA,40,Excel Yuvarlama,1,Fomüller,1,Hızlı Excel Öğrenme Stratejileri,1,Kısayollar,2,Komutlar,5,otomatik veri hesaplama excel,1,Temel Bilgiler,10,
ltr
item
Temel Excel: Sayfa Gizleme Makrosu - Excel VBA
Sayfa Gizleme Makrosu - Excel VBA
Excel VBA ile sayfa gizleme makrosu nasıl yazılır? Bu makro ile sayfanızı kolayca gizleyebilir ve tekrar görünür hale getirebilirsiniz.
https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Ejk_ArxlV57M9F-O7y9JYX3smd67CGdh1LgX0hJa3c-DHXWGCsZR0qmOXZqhAXia7UYK4zIFytcmwqfjEaO5uDr2GZryE1eKUjGEMV3fKbqkPEGTENMffAevrnnGp7aVCYrP5t2DHHLa3No3zugYD9uQBCzvkJT4X0jzH1knh9Rlu0stdNmNsH4hong5jQ3/s1152/Level-6.png
https://blogger.googleusercontent.com/img/b/R29vZ2xl/AVvXsEjk_ArxlV57M9F-O7y9JYX3smd67CGdh1LgX0hJa3c-DHXWGCsZR0qmOXZqhAXia7UYK4zIFytcmwqfjEaO5uDr2GZryE1eKUjGEMV3fKbqkPEGTENMffAevrnnGp7aVCYrP5t2DHHLa3No3zugYD9uQBCzvkJT4X0jzH1knh9Rlu0stdNmNsH4hong5jQ3/s72-c/Level-6.png
Temel Excel
https://www.temelexcel.com.tr/2024/11/excel-vba-sayfa-gizleme.html
https://www.temelexcel.com.tr/
https://www.temelexcel.com.tr/
https://www.temelexcel.com.tr/2024/11/excel-vba-sayfa-gizleme.html
true
5200729500210671174
UTF-8
Loaded All Posts Yazı Bulunamadı Hepsini Göster Devamı... Cevapla Cancel reply Sil By Ana Sayfa Sayfalar Yayınlar Hepsini Göster Sizin için Tavsiye Edilenler Etiket Arşiv Arama Tüm Yayınlar Aramanızla Eşleşen Bir Yayın Bulunamadı Ana Sayfa Pazar Pazartesi Salı Çarşamba Perşembe Cuma Cumartesi Pzt Paz Sal Çar Per Cum Cmt Ocak Şubat Mart Nisan Mayıs Haziran Temmuz Ağustos Eylül Ekim Kasım Aralık Oca Şub Mar Nis Mayıs Haz Tem Ağu Eyl Eki Kas Ara Şimdi 1 dakika önce $$1$$ dakika önce 1 saat önce $$1$$ saat önce Dün $$1$$ gün önce $$1$$ hafta önce 5 haftadan eski Takipçiler Takip et THIS PREMIUM CONTENT IS LOCKED STEP 1: Share to a social network STEP 2: Click the link on your social network Copy All Code Select All Code All codes were copied to your clipboard Can not copy the codes / texts, please press [CTRL]+[C] (or CMD+C with Mac) to copy İçindekiler